Structural engineer services involve assessing and analyzing the structural integrity of buildings and other constructions. These professionals evaluate existing structures or design new ones to ensure they can withstand various loads and forces. Their work includes detailed inspections, calculations, and reports that identify potential weaknesses or risks in a property's framework. This service is essential during the planning, renovation, or repair phases of a project to confirm that the structure complies with safety standards and is capable of supporting intended use.
One of the primary problems that structural engineering services address is structural instability or damage. Over time, buildings can develop issues such as foundation settling, material deterioration, or damage from natural events like storms or earthquakes. Structural engineers help identify these problems early through thorough inspections and testing. They provide recommendations for repairs or reinforcements to prevent failure, collapse, or further deterioration. This proactive approach helps property owners avoid costly repairs and ensures the safety of occupants and users.

Design Consultation Fees - Structural engineering design consultations typically range from $100 to $300 per hour. For example, a detailed review for a residential project in Holly, MI, might cost around $200 per hour.
Structural Analysis Costs - Conducting structural analysis services can cost between $1,000 and $3,000 depending on the project's complexity. A commercial building assessment in the local area may fall within this range.
Blueprint and Report Fees - Preparing detailed structural plans and reports generally ranges from $500 to $2,500. For a small residential addition, expect costs around $1,200 for comprehensive documentation.
Additional Service Charges - Extra services such as site inspections or revisions can add $200 to $600 per visit or change. Costs vary based on project scope and specific requirements for properties in Holly, MI.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
